We offer three caravan sites with electricity and water connections. Showers, toilets, a washing machine, an adventure playground, and a kitchen (use by arrangement) are also available to our guests. The sites are located in the forest, between sheep pens and paddocks, on gravel or grass.

You have a direct view of the beautiful Soodetal valley and the Reinhardswald Nature Park, and in the evening you can sit around the campfire together. For children, we offer a wide range of activities with our horses (hiking ponies, riding lessons (lunge, dressage), trail rides, and much more), cow milking, crafts, etc. For adults, we offer riding lessons and horseback excursions. The Reinhardswald Nature Park is directly connected to our farm with hiking and biking trails. E-bikes, a quad bike, breakfast, and a bread roll service can be booked in addition. With us, camping becomes glamping. Please note that we are a children's holiday farm. Our main target group is families with children. Of course, couples are also very welcome, but please be accepting of the children.

Our farm is home to cows, calves, horses, ponies, dogs, chickens, and sheep. You are also welcome to book a snack, breakfast, or a piece of cake before your arrival. Let us spoil you!

    Hello Juliane, We are happy to write a short review after our stay at Soodehof 1. Basically we felt very comfortable. The farm is very well maintained, great sanitary facilities, a well-kept pitch and a lot to offer for children. In addition, the surroundings are fantastic and the service is really great and comprehensive, which was presented very nicely by the lady who showed us around. So there's really nothing to complain about here and I would recommend it to anyone. Nevertheless, our rating tends to be between 3 and 4 stars (it has now become 4, as we are of course aware that ratings always have a commercial influence. Nevertheless, we hope that any criticism is taken seriously). For us, the price catalog for the available "adventures" turned out to be too high. Prices above €30 for milking or farm tours are not appropriate in our view. We understand that there are of course costs associated with the respective service, but we think this is too high for families. It has to be said that we did not book any activities and therefore cannot evaluate the price/performance ratio, but the price alone was unfortunately too high for us. Perhaps you can find other ways to offer these great services in the future, such as group prices or similar. However, the above point of criticism is not so tragic, as this is communicated transparently and you know in advance that such costs can arise when using the service and you can decide for yourself whether to do it or not. The other point of criticism is the event location and the lack of a clear line between relaxation, tranquillity and farm life and the contrasting event concept. During our stay there was a party in the event location which was extremely loud until 2am. Please don't misunderstand, we have no problem with such parties or with the concept. But we booked the stay to have some peace and quiet and to escape this noise and hustle and bustle. If it had been made clear to us that an event was scheduled until late at night and that we could expect a restless night with our 6-month-old baby, we would have made a different decision. At this point, I would therefore ask that you inform future guests that an event is taking place on your farm and that the stay may therefore be somewhat different from the "vacation on a farm" character. We would like to emphasize that the positive experiences clearly outweigh the negative ones and we will be happy to come back, but we still think that these points should be addressed so that future guests consciously choose your farm and have exactly the vacation they expected afterwards.
